Produced in cooperation with the American Museum of Fly Fishing. Photographs by Bruce Curtis. With more than 130 full-colour photographs, A fine copy in fine dustjacket. Within these pages you'll discover the timeless elegance of the sport, its history, and its traditions. Stunning photographs depict state-of-the-art angling tools such as large arbor reels and powerful graphite rods, as well as collectible gear like the six-strip split-bamboo fly rod, the 1859 side-mounted Billinghurst reel, and the Wooly Bugger and Green Highlander flies. Finally, The Art of Fly Fishing gives you an inside look into the musings, wisdom, and adventures of angling greats. Packed with quotes, anecdotes, and interesting tidbits from writers, fishermen, and poets, The Art of Fly Fishing transports you to that restful river or sandy shore, where you can enjoy the wonder of time spent on water as you cast your line.; 295 x 295mm; 110 pages
